Deepika 09b4bc07ce This is the initial version of stats implementation in network layer.
SocketStats Class is added to collect and provide the statistics information.
In this phase only socket information is collected and max sockets that can
be recorded at any time are configurable through 'MBED_CONF_NSAPI_SOCKET_STATS_MAX_COUNT'

Network statistics can be enabled through a macro MBED_NW_STATS_ENABLED

More information on design is captured in #8743

Bogdan Marinescu 337c1af22c Don't send events on close()
It's currently possible to generate a socket event when a non-blocking socket is closed:

1. _pending is set to 0 in https://github.com/ARMmbed/mbed-os/blob/master/features/netsocket/TCPSocket.cpp#L22
   when the socket is created.
2. close() calls event() in https://github.com/ARMmbed/mbed-os/blob/master/features/netsocket/Socket.cpp#L66
3. event() increments _pending, and since _pending is 1 it will call _callback() in https://github.com/ARMmbed/mbed-os/blob/master/features/netsocket/TCPSocket.cpp#L167

However, if send() (for example) is called, this can happen:

- send() is called and sets _pending to 0.
- when the data is sent, event() is called, which sets _pending to 1 and calls _callback().
- if close() is called at this point, there won't be an event generated for close() anymore,
  since _pending will be set to 2.

Same thing for recv. Also, same thing for TCPServer and UDPSocket.

This PR changes the initial value of _pending to 1 instead of 0, so that
events are never generated for close().

Christopher Haster ba748ac1f8 nsapi - Added standardized return types for size and errors
nsapi_error_t         - enum of errors or 0 for NSAPI_ERROR_OK
nsapi_size_t          - unsigned size of data that could be sent
nsapi_size_or_error_t - either a non-negative size or negative error
